How they compare
Gambia currently reports 87.6% against 85.4% in Germany, a difference of 2.2%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 5 shared years of data; in 2017 it was Germany ahead.
Gambia ranks 30th and Germany ranks 34th of 160 countries.
Germany has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Gambia | Germany |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010s | 76.9% | 82.6% | 5.7% | Germany |
| 2020s | 85.1% | 86.1% | 1.0% | Germany |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
